Why Choose a Rains County Divorce Attorney
Hiring a divorce attorney who practices in Rains County provides significant advantages. A local attorney is familiar with the judges, court staff, and procedures specific to Rains County and the surrounding Texas courts. This knowledge of local court culture and expectations can meaningfully impact case strategy and outcomes.
A Rains County-based attorney also offers practical convenience — in-person meetings when needed, proximity to the courthouse for filings and hearings, and connections with local mediators, appraisers, and other professionals frequently involved in divorce proceedings in Texas.
